Han Fei

Born: 279 BC
Died: 232 BC (aged 47)
Bio: Han Fei, also known as Han Feizi, was an influential political philosopher of the Warring States period "Chinese Legalist" school. Han synthesized the methods of his predecessors, as described in his eponymous work, the Han Feizi.
